Virtual Flight. Real Amazement.

@ Canada Place pier in the former IMAX theatre

 

FlyOver Canada is a breathtaking, all-ages, flight simulation ride like no other! You will take off into a huge dome screen with the latest in projection and ride technology creating a true flying experience (complete with wind, scents, and mist!).

 

FlyOver Canada is a $16-million, 30-minute virtual flight ride experience located at the Canada Place pier in the former IMAX theatre. The project has been nearly three years in the making and is financed by the Aquilini Investment Group, the owners of the NHL Vancouver Canucks.
